Petition To Add – Student Health Insurance

Students who initially waived the student insurance plan can petition to add coverage if they experience a qualifying event. Qualifying events include:

  • Reaching the age limit of another health insurance plan
  • Loss of health insurance through a marriage or divorce
  • Involuntary loss of coverage from another health insurance plan

A qualifying event does not include a student who is seeking enrollment to gain access to a benefit that was exhausted under their current private insurance plan. Pratt Institute requires all registered full-time and part-time students to carry health insurance. Student health insurance is offered by Pratt Institute, and all registered students are automatically charged a student health insurance fee, once they are registered for a class. Students who are currently insured under family or private medical insurance may waive (opt out of) the student health insurance plan, thus removing the student health insurance fee from their account. If you do not want to be enrolled in the student health insurance plan because you are already insured, you MUST complete the waiver process to opt out of the student health insurance plan by the deadlines listed above. Registered students who are in need of health insurance may enroll in the student health insurance plan. Aetna Student Health Insurance Plan

The Pratt Student Health Insurance plan is offered by Aetna Student Health and administered by our insurance broker, Haylor, Freyer & Coon, Inc. Students wishing to enroll in the student health insurance plan after the enrollment deadline must visit www.haylor.com to complete the enrollment process. Enrollment in Aetna Student Health Insurance is for the full academic year.
